Common Mistakes to Avoid in Skin Care Routines
Overcleansing and its effects on skin. Ignoring sun protection: Natural sunscreen options.Many people make common mistakes in skin care. Overcleansing is one big issue. Washing your skin too much can strip it of natural oils. This makes your skin dry and irritated. You might even get more breakouts! Remember, gentle is key.
Another mistake is ignoring sun protection. Sun damage can cause wrinkles and skin cancer. Natural sunscreens, like ones made from zinc oxide, work well and are safe. They protect your skin without harmful chemicals.
Why is overcleansing bad for your skin?
Overcleansing can make your skin too dry and sensitive. It can also lead to more breakouts, as your skin overproduces oils to compensate.

Are There Specific Natural Oils That Dermatologists Recommend For Applying On Damp Skin After A Shower?Yes, some natural oils are great for your skin after a shower. Dermatologists often recommend coconut oil, jojoba oil, and almond oil. These oils help keep your skin soft and hold in moisture. Just apply them gently to your damp skin for the best results.
